Zusammenfassung: | The data set presented here is associated with the article “Intracellular calcium and NF-kB regulate hypoxia-induced leptin, VEGF, IL-6 and adiponectin secretion in human adipocytes” (Al-Anazi et al., 2018). Data illustrate hypoxia-induced VEGF and leptin expression in human adipocytes treated with the calcium chelator BAPTA-AM (1 µM). It also shows NF-κB p65 induced expression by hypoxia. Preadipocytes were differentiated for 14 days and then subjected to 0.5–1.5% oxygen in the presence and absence of BAPTA-AM or the NF-κB inhibitor SN50 for 48 h prior to RNA isolation and PCR analysis. |
